Model Use Summary
EIA - Ecodesign Impact Accounting model
Role: baseline and assessment of policy options
Run by: VHK
Ownership: EU ownership (European Commission)
Contribution Details: EIA was used to assess the following policy impacts as defined in the Better Regulation Toolbox: Cost/availability of essential inputs (raw materials, machinery, labour, energy, ..), Market & marketing, Opening/closing down of business, Investment flows & trade in services, Cost of doing business, Stimulation of research and development, Markets for Innovation, Budgetary consequences for public authorities, Prices, quality, availability or choice of consumer goods and services, Safety or sustainability of consumer goods and services, EU foreign policy and EU development policy, Economic growth and employment, Impact on jobs, Impact on jobs in specific sectors, professions, regions or countries, Households income and at risk of poverty rates, Health and safety of individuals/populations, Health risks due to substances harmful to the natural environment, Health due to changes waste disposal, Emission of greenhouse gases, Emission of ozone-depleting substances, Emissions of acidifying, eutrophying, photochemical or harmful air pollutants, Availability or quality of Fresh- or ground water, Waste production, treatment, disposal or recycling, Use of non-renewable resources, Sustainable production and consumption, Relative prices of environmental friendly and unfriendly products, Energy intensity of the economy.
